<p>Comprehending the Importance of Gutters and Downpipes</p>

<hr>

<p>Rain gutters and downpipes form an integrated drain system developed to collect rainwater from roof surfaces and direct it safely far from the building&#39;s structure. Without properly working rain gutters, water can accumulate around the foundation, causing costly repair work including basement flooding, structure fractures, soil disintegration, and damage to exterior siding.</p>

<p>A well-maintained gutter system generally lasts in between 20 to 50 years, depending on the products utilized and the regional environment conditions. Nevertheless, extreme weather condition conditions, lack of maintenance, and poor preliminary installation can considerably reduce this lifespan, making timely replacement vital for safeguarding your investment.</p>

<p>Setup Considerations</p>

<hr>

<p>Expert setup is highly suggested for replacement seamless gutters and downpipes, as improper installation can negate the advantages of quality materials. Secret factors to consider throughout installation include:</p>
<ul><li><p><strong>Proper Slope</strong>: Gutters should be set up with adequate pitch (generally 1/16 to 1/8 inch per foot) to make sure water flows towards downspouts without pooling.</p></li>

<li><p><strong>Correct Sizing</strong>: The seamless gutter size must match the roof location and regional rains strength. Standard 5-inch rain gutters work for many homes, while bigger 6-inch systems might be needed for high roofs or locations with heavy rainfall.</p></li>

<li><p><strong>Strategic Downspout Placement</strong>: Downspouts should be placed to discharge water a minimum of 6-10 feet from the foundation. <a href="https://www.repairmywindowsanddoors.co.uk/london-guttering-and-downpipes-near-me/">downpipe replacement</a> or underground drainage systems may be essential in residential or commercial properties with restricted space.</p></li>

<li><p><strong>Smooth vs. Sectional</strong>: Seamless seamless gutters, custom-formed on-site, deal fewer leakage points than sectional systems, though they require professional installation.</p></li>

<li><p><strong>Seamless gutter Guards</strong>: Installation of seamless gutter guards or covers can significantly minimize maintenance requirements by avoiding debris accumulation.</p></li></ul>

<p>Frequently Asked Questions</p>

<hr>

<p><strong>Just how much do replacement gutters and downpipes cost?</strong></p>

<p>Costs vary considerably based upon product, home size, and setup intricacy. Typically, homeowners can expect to pay between ₤ 1,000 and ₤ 3,000 for expert installation of aluminum gutters on a single-story home. Premium materials like copper can cost ₤ 5,000 or more.</p>

<p><strong>Can I install replacement gutters myself?</strong></p>

<p>While DIY installation is possible for those with sufficient abilities, professional setup is suggested to make sure proper slope, sealing, and accessory. Improper installation can result in water damage and void manufacturer warranties.</p>

<p><strong>For how long does expert installation take?</strong></p>

<p>Many domestic gutter replacements can be completed within one to 2 days, depending on the home&#39;s size and configuration.</p>

<p><strong>Do I require authorizations for seamless gutter replacement?</strong></p>

<p>Typically, authorizations are not needed for rain gutter replacement unless the project includes structural adjustments to the roofing or substantial modifications to drainage patterns.</p>

<p><strong>What are rain gutter guards, and do I need them?</strong></p>

<p>Gutter guards are protective covers that prevent particles from going into the gutter while enabling water to flow through. They minimize maintenance requirements and are particularly useful for homes surrounded by trees.</p>

<p><strong>How do I select between sectional and seamless rain gutters?</strong></p>

<p>Smooth seamless gutters offer exceptional leakage resistance and a cleaner look however require expert installation. Sectional rain gutters are more inexpensive and suitable for DIY setup but have more potential leakage points at the seams.</p>
